East Windsor Township and the Watershed Institute to Hold Stream Cleanup at Etra Lake Park on Saturday, April 13

East Windsor Township and the Watershed Institute, in cooperation with the Americorps Watershed Ambassador Program, are co-sponsoring a stream cleanup on Saturday, April 13 from 9 a.m. to 11 a.m. at Etra Lake Park.  Residents are encouraged to join in the stream clean-up to help collect trash and recyclables in the area.

Mayor Mironov said “We encourage residents to participate in this worthwhile community cleanup effort at Etra Lake Park, as a terrific way to preserve our natural resources.  The purpose of this cleanup is to remove litter from our local watershed streams, helping to keep our water sources clean, and provide for a cleaner and more environmentally healthy stream.”

The Watershed Institute will provide T-shirts and refreshments.  Residents who want to participate can sign up by contacting Erin Stretz at estretz@thewatershedinstitue.org.  The Watershed Institute works with residents, municipal, county, and state leaders, and local groups on a wide variety of initiatives and actions to plan smart, grow community and preserve and protect our natural resources.
